But how does the game itself work? As alluded to previously, it's pretty easy. You begin by customizing the colours - and sex - of your trainer, listening to some fundamental exposition, and then choosing a newcomer Pokemon. Because Niantic Labs selected to go with the first 151 Pokemon, that means Bulbasaur, Charmander, and Squirtle. (Pikachu is available as a "secret" option, but you did not hear that from me.)

Pokemon Go allows you to use the GPS on your smartphone to discover Pokemon in the real life. As you go about your normal life, your smartphone will vibrate to let you know a Pokemon neighbors. Utilize your smartphone's touch screen and throw a Poke Ball to catch the wild Pokemon. You'll want to learn more about training up your Pokemon and leveling your trainer when you've discovered the fundamentals.
